    What is Dr. Pamela Unger's specialty?

    Dr. Unger is a Anatomic Pathologist & Clinical Pathologist near New York, NY. A pathologist focuses on the causes and nature of diseases, contributing to diagnosis, prognosis, and treatment by applying knowledge from biological, chemical, and physical sciences in the laboratory. They utilize microscopic examinations of tissue specimens, cells, and body fluids, along with clinical laboratory tests on fluids and secretions, to diagnose, exclude, or monitor diseases.     Is this Dr. Pamela Unger aff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Unger is affiliated with The Mount Sinai Hospital which is a Castle Connolly Top Hospital.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
